Weight summary
The published John Deere 8770 weight is 31,438–32,960 lb (14,260–14,950 kg). The primary figure used for comparisons is 31,438 lb (14,260 kg), listed as Shipping weight. The published configurations span 1,522 lb, a 4.8% difference from the lightest listed setup.

John Deere 8770 weight FAQ
How much does a John Deere 8770 weigh?
The John Deere 8770 weighs 31,438 lb (14,260 kg) using the published Shipping weight figure. Across the published configurations on this page, weight ranges from 31,438 to 32,960 lb (14,260 to 14,950 kg).
Is the John Deere 8770 a heavy farm tractor?
Yes. The representative figure sits at about the 94th percentile, heavier than roughly 94% of the all tractors in this dataset. That puts it in the very heavy range for this comparison. It is 21,511 lb heavier than the peer-group average of 9,927 lb.
Does the John Deere 8770 weigh more than 10,000 lb?
Yes. The representative published weight is 31,438 lb, and the heaviest published configuration on this page is 32,960 lb (16.48 US tons). Any trailer calculation also needs the trailer itself plus fuel, ballast, attachments and other equipment.
What is the John Deere 8770 weight-to-horsepower ratio?
Using the page’s representative 31,438 lb weight and 300 hp power figure, the tractor carries about 104.8 lb per horsepower. A lower lb/hp number means less tractor mass for each horsepower; this is a comparison metric, not a traction or performance rating.
How many tons does the John Deere 8770 weigh?
The representative published weight is about 15.72 US tons, while the full published range is 15.72–16.48 US tons. Loaded transport weight can be higher than the tractor specification.
